Enchantments

Enchantments add effects to gear, including stat bonuses, damage or healing procs, and other enhancements. Most are created through Enchanting, while leg enchants are crafted by Leatherworkers.

Gems

Gems provide bonus secondary stats and help fine-tune a character’s build. They are crafted through Jewelcrafting and socketed into gear.

Additional sockets can be added to Neck and Rings using the Magnificent Jeweler's Setting , or to other gear using a seasonal item typically sold by the Token of Merit vendor near the Great Vault.
